Our growing UK practice of 10 staff (plus offshore team) is looking for a driven NetSuite Senior Associate to join our talented and diverse team in delivering best-in-class transformations. Your role will play a pivotal role in the practices continued growth and later play a pivotal role in a Managerial capacity.
Being based in either our Bristol or London office, you'll leverage your functional NetSuite expertise and risk mindset to drive transformative NetSuite implementations for small to mid-sized entities.
What your days will look like:
* Lead key work streams in NetSuite implementation projects, including functional and technical design, data migration, change management/training, and testing.
* Collaborate with client stakeholders and PwC team members, managing project risks, issues, benefits, and communication.
* Support business development activities, including client proposals and demonstrations of NetSuite applications.
* Mentor and coach team members, fostering career development and expanding your professional network.
This role is for you if you have:
* Experience in configuring and implementing NetSuite applications.
* Proven track record of successful NetSuite project delivery across various industries.
* Strong knowledge of NetSuite solutions in financial, procurement, supply chain, and manufacturing areas.
* Exceptional communication and presentation skills, with the ability to influence and drive organizational change.
Must possess a CIMA or ACCA Qualification (or an international equivalent) or have equivalent work experience. This includes international candidates who qualify through experience in their home country.
